Heat Pump Innovations
Over the last few years there have been remarkable developments in heat pump technology. Users can now control even more advanced systems like modern smart thermostats right from their smartphones. Variable-speed motors are common in the latest heat pump units, which use sensors to constantly monitor the home's temperature so it can adjust its output as necessary and save energy. Other worthwhile innovations include the cold-climate heat pumps that are now being manufactured to function well in subfreezing weather. Certain models can be solar-powered, boosting its environmental-friendliness and energy efficiency.

Maintenance and Service
Regular upkeep plays an essential role in the efficient and ideal functioning of a heat pump. Although some maintenance can be performed at home, such as rinsing filters and removing outdoor debris from the unit, it is crucial to have professionals service your system every year. They can check the unit, carry out any much-needed repairs and adjustments to maintain a high level of performance.
Heat Pump Technology Applications
Because of their versatility, heat pumps can be used for a range of applications - from residential heating and cooling to pool heaters. They are also frequently found in commercial and industrial facilities: such as offices, retail sites or warehouse spaces. Due to their versatility and efficiency, heat pumps are a great option for many different types of heating and cooling requirements.
